Transaction 37d6d1eafe966967ad3f3848ec43f0013ae18ea3aadc8ccb59e89a65dbca63fa
1 Input
1 Output
-
37d6d1eafe966967ad3f3848ec43f0013ae18ea3aadc8ccb59e89a65dbca63fa:0
- value
- 13423598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5f2959d47da107263feba7d6d1d2ed381cbf949 OP_EQUAL
- address
- 3Q7U5bz21kqeZSXqu2b3oiCp9SLy7vZztQ